Scientists on the Jawaharlal Nehru Centre for Superior Scientific Analysis (JNCASR), Bengaluru, have developed a smartphone-enabled platform to detect amyloid-β (Aβ), a key biomarker of Alzheimer’s illness. The know-how may make early screening quicker, extra inexpensive and accessible.
How the Know-how Works
The platform, referred to as ADxFluor, makes use of a fluorescence-responsive molecule referred to as TZ-48. When TZ-48 interacts with Aβ, it produces adjustments in fluorescence. A smartphone utility then captures and measures these adjustments to quantify Aβ ranges in blood serum.
Furthermore, laboratory research confirmed that TZ-48 may detect Aβ in blood serum and cerebrospinal fluid and distinguish Alzheimer’s-affected mice from wholesome ones. The probe additionally demonstrated the power to cross the blood-brain barrier and label Aβ plaques in animal fashions.
Potential for Accessible Prognosis
As per The Hindu, the smartphone-based system may assist make Alzheimer’s detection extra accessible by lowering dependence on costly and specialised diagnostic infrastructure. The researchers imagine the know-how may assist screening and illness staging on the level of care.
The examine, printed in ACS Chemical Neuroscience, highlights the potential of mixing molecular sensing with smartphones to develop moveable diagnostic instruments for Alzheimer’s illness and different neurodegenerative issues.
